![]() |
The tiles of Petrified Janken aren't stored as raw tiles. They are stored as modification data telling the game how to modify the tiles. Right now, I don't have access to my PC so I can't tell you the details, sorry. When I get a chance I'll try to explain it. | |

![]() |
Thanks Calindro,
I was actually making good progress using those nice tools in Emulicious and eventually ended up with this: here's what was changed (in the rom): $12CEA: FF 00 44 44 --> F8 04 84 80
$12CFA: FF 00 22 22 --> C0 38 78 40 $12D06: FF 00 21 21 --> FF 00 44 44 $12D16: FF 00 FF FF --> FF 00 22 22 $12D26: F8 04 84 80 --> FF 00 21 21 $12D36: C0 38 78 40 --> FF 00 FF FF and here's how it looks: |
